My most recent experiment was a dish I call "Jailhouse Jambalaya".

Super easy recipe, knocked me on my ass.
Here ya go...
Take a pack of Chili Lime Shrimp ramen noodles (the square pack) crunch them up a bit and pour in bowl, set aside seasoning pack. Fill with boiling water to cover noodles. Let sit 3-4 min.
While that sits, dice up a Jalepeno Smoked Sausage link and fry up like pancetta in a pan with 2 Tbsp infused olive oil. Cook until slightly crispy.
Drain noodles and add seasoning and sausage/oil mix from pan. Top it all off with some more infused EVOO as a dressing if you wanna visit Elon Musk on Mars.

Test run with 14g of trim from Baggy McBagseed (GWS) making butter for cookies.

Trying to keep it simple for this run.


Decarb'd at 240° for 60 min, then added to 2 sticks of butter in the double boiler.
